A newly manufactured Amtrak Cascades locomotive waits to leave the factory in California. The frame around the windshield is gold. The nose is evergreen to represent the PNW trees and most of the locomotive is cream, the white color representing the cream in your coffee. The updated Amtrak Cascades logo is large inside the cream portion. Blue sky and thin white clouds create the backdrop.

A new Amtrak Cascades Business Train Car waits to leave the manufacturing facility for testing. Cascade mountains are featured on both ends of the car. BUSINESS is printed on the top middle portion of the evergreen background. The mocha color frames the plentiful windows and there's a stripe of cream color below the windows. The Business Car sports a gold door which matches the mountains in the Amtrak Cascades logo. The door is open and the steps are down, waiting for you to hop onboard!

Interior photo of a new Amtrak Cascades Business Car showing two seats on one side of the car. The leather seats appear comfy with tall, puffy headrests. Some seats are facing and have tables between them. You can see the edge of a table on the single seating opposite side of the car. The windows are large to view the spectacular Northwest scenery. The floors are carpeted. The end wall has wood paneling with a white Amtrak Cascades logo.

New spacious Amtrak Cascades Cafe Car features windows on both sides. A large service counter sits in the middle. Evergreen and cream colors with gold accents match the Amtrak Cascades logo, a reflection of the Pacific Northwest. White and green shadow lighting create lovely hues on the ceiling.

Drumroll, please... The first new Amtrak Cascades train is leaving the Siemens manufacturing facility in Sacramento today and heading to Pueblo, CO for testing! Following a year-long testing journey, they’ll arrive home to the PNW in 2026—stay tuned for more photos! #trains #PNW
